A ductless mini-split system operates differently than a traditional forced-air unit, and consequently, it requires a specific set of maintenance protocols. The primary challenge with these systems is that the air handling unit sits directly in the living space. This means it accumulates dust, pet dander, and cooking grease faster than a system protected by extensive ductwork. Our maintenance service is a rigorous, multi-point inspection and cleaning process designed to restore the unit to factory specifications.
The indoor air handler is the most critical component for air quality and immediate comfort. Over time, the blower wheel—which circulates the air—becomes coated in debris. This buildup adds weight to the wheel, stressing the motor and reducing airflow.
The outdoor unit bears the brunt of the Kentucky climate. It must dissipate heat in the summer and absorb it in the winter. If the outdoor coil is blocked by pollen, grass clippings, or dirt, the compressor has to work harder to move refrigerant.

Operating a ductless mini-split in Auburn, KY requires understanding the specific environmental stressors of the region. The local climate is classified as humid subtropical, which presents unique challenges for HVAC equipment.
The primary battle during our long summers is moisture control. Ductless systems act as dehumidifiers while they cool. However, because they remove so much moisture from the air, the internal drain pans and lines are constantly wet. Without regular maintenance, this creates a perfect breeding ground for mold and algae. If the drain line clogs with algae, the water that should be draining outside will overflow the pan and run down your interior wall. Regular treatment of the condensate system is non-negotiable in this region.
Our area sees significant agricultural activity and high pollen counts in the spring. Ductless filters are finer than standard furnace filters and trap these particulates effectively. However, they clog much faster here than in urban environments. A clogged filter blocks airflow, which can cause the indoor coil to freeze up. During the spring and harvest seasons, filters may need to be cleaned more frequently than the standard manufacturer recommendation.
We experience distinct "shoulder seasons" in spring and fall where you might need heat in the morning and cooling in the afternoon. Carter Heating and Cooling technicians specifically check the reversing valve during maintenance visits. This component is responsible for switching the flow of refrigerant to change modes. If this valve sticks due to lack of use or debris, you may find yourself stuck in one mode just when the weather turns.
The ultimate goal of ductless maintenance is to preserve the efficiency ratings (SEER and HSPF) that prompted you to buy the system in the first place. A dirty system is an inefficient system. When the blower wheel is caked with dust, the motor must spin faster to move the same amount of air, drawing more amperage and generating more heat. By keeping the internal components clean, we ensure that the variable-speed technology in your inverter compressor ramps up and down smoothly, using only the energy required to maintain the set temperature.
Furthermore, indoor air quality is a significant concern for ductless owners. Because the unit recycles the air in the room, any biological growth inside the unit is blown back into your living space. Our cleaning protocols use non-toxic, coil-safe cleaners that eliminate mold spores and bacteria, ensuring the air you breathe is fresh. This is particularly important for households with allergy sufferers or respiratory concerns.
Ductless systems are sophisticated pieces of technology that rely on complex electronics and inverter-driven compressors. They are not the same as standard window units or central air conditioners. Servicing them requires specific training to understand the communication protocols between the indoor and outdoor boards.
We utilize advanced diagnostic tools to read the error codes and operational data directly from the system’s computer board. This eliminates guesswork. Instead of swapping parts hoping for a fix, we identify the root cause of any irregularity. Whether it is checking the torque on flare nuts to prevent leaks or measuring the resistance on thermistors, our approach is rooted in technical precision.
